Wild mushrooms poison 2
*
Centre for Health Protection

A man and woman from the same family are ill with food poisoning after eating wild mushrooms from a Yuen Long field.

 

Both 58, they developed abdominal pain, nausea, vomiting, diarrhoea and dizziness two hours after eating the mushrooms on May 14. Both recovered after hospital treatment.

 

Samples of the mushrooms have been collected for laboratory testing.

 

The Centre for Health Protection advised people not to eat wild mushrooms, as poisonings are generally acute and there is only supportive treatment.
